Changes
|
||||
-------
|
||||
* Add ``max_buffer_size`` parameter to Unpacker. It limits internal buffer size
|
||||
and allows unpack data from untrusted source safely.
|
||||
|
||||
* Unpacker's buffer reallocation algorithm is less greedy now. It cause perforamce
|
||||
derease in rare case but memory efficient and don't allocate than ``max_buffer_size``.

`unicode_errors` is used for decoding bytes.
|
||||
|
||||
example::
|
||||
`max_buffer_size` limits size of data waiting unpacked. 0 means unlimited
|
||||
(default).
|
||||
Raises `BufferFull` exception when it is insufficient.
|
||||
You shoud set this parameter when unpacking data from untrasted source.
|
||||
|
||||
example of streaming deserialize from file-like object::
|
||||
|
||||
unpacker = Unpacker(file_like)
|
||||
for o in unpacker:
|
||||
do_something(o)
|
||||
|
||||
example of streaming deserialize from socket::
|
||||
|
||||
unpacker = Unpacker()
|
||||
while 1:
|
||||
buf = astream.read()
|
||||
buf = sock.recv(1024**2)
|
||||
if not buf:
|
||||
break
|
||||
unpacker.feed(buf)
|
||||
for o in unpacker:
|
||||
do_something(o)
